atom.io Laravel 自动预测问题

作者:编程家 分类: php 时间:2025-05-21

使用 Atom.io Laravel 自动预测提高开发效率

在现代软件开发中,提高开发效率是一直被追求的目标。Atom.io 是一个功能强大的文本编辑器,而 Laravel 是一款流行的 PHP 开发框架。结合 Atom.io 的自动预测功能和 Laravel 的开发框架,可以极大地提高开发效率。本文将介绍如何在 Atom.io 中使用 Laravel 自动预测插件,并给出一些案例代码来帮助读者更好地理解。

安装 Atom.io 和 Laravel 插件

首先,我们需要安装 Atom.io 编辑器。Atom.io 是一款跨平台的开源编辑器,它拥有丰富的插件生态系统,可以满足各种开发需求。在官网(https://atom.io/)上下载并安装最新版本的 Atom.io。

接下来,我们需要安装 Laravel 插件。在 Atom.io 的插件管理界面搜索 "laravel",然后点击安装按钮进行安装。安装完成后,重启 Atom.io。

配置 Laravel 插件

在使用 Laravel 插件之前,我们需要进行一些配置。首先,打开 Atom.io 的设置界面,找到 Laravel 插件的设置选项。在设置界面中,我们可以配置 Laravel 的版本、自动预测的命名空间和类名等。

例如,我们可以设置 Laravel 的版本为 8.x,这样插件就会根据 Laravel 8.x 的规范进行自动预测。我们还可以设置自动预测的命名空间和类名,以便在编写代码时获得更准确的预测结果。

使用 Laravel 自动预测

配置完成后,我们就可以开始使用 Laravel 自动预测功能了。在 Atom.io 中打开一个 Laravel 项目,然后进入任意一个 PHP 文件中。当我们输入代码时,插件会根据配置的规则自动预测可能的代码补全选项,并显示在代码编辑器中。

例如,当我们在编写路由时,输入 "Route::",插件会自动显示出可用的路由方法和参数,如 "get"、"post"、"patch" 等。这样,我们就可以快速选择并填充代码,而不需要手动输入全部内容。

案例代码

下面是一个简单的案例代码,演示了如何使用 Laravel 自动预测插件来编写控制器和路由:

php

// app/Http/Controllers/ExampleController.php

namespace App\Http\Controllers;

use Illuminate\Http\Request;

class ExampleController extends Controller

{

public function index()

{

return view('example');

}

}

// routes/web.php

use App\Http\Controllers\ExampleController;

Route::get('/example', [ExampleController::class, 'index']);

在上面的代码中,我们首先创建了一个 ExampleController 控制器类,并定义了一个 index 方法。该方法返回一个名为 "example" 的视图。

接着,在路由文件中,我们使用 Laravel 自动预测插件快速导入了 ExampleController,并定义了一个 GET 路由,将请求映射到 ExampleController 的 index 方法。

通过使用 Laravel 自动预测插件,我们可以快速、准确地编写控制器和路由,提高开发效率。

Atom.io 是一款功能强大的文本编辑器,而 Laravel 是一款流行的 PHP 开发框架。结合 Atom.io 的自动预测功能和 Laravel 的开发框架,可以大大提高开发效率。通过安装和配置 Laravel 插件,我们可以在 Atom.io 中使用 Laravel 自动预测功能,并通过案例代码演示了如何使用该功能来编写控制器和路由。希望本文对读者能够有所帮助,并在开发过程中提供便利。